Creamy Turmeric Cauliflower Soup (Anti-Inflammatory & Dairy-Free)
This Creamy Turmeric Cauliflower Soup is exactly that. It’s anti-inflammatory, dairy-free, low-carb, and made with simple whole ingredients that your cells will love 💛
Ingredients
- 1 tbsp olive or coconut oil
- 1 small onion diced
- 2 garlic cloves minced
- 1 tsp fresh ginger grated
- 1 head cauliflower cut into florets
- 1 tsp ground turmeric
- 1/2 tsp ground cumin
- 1/4 tsp ground cinnamon
- 3 cups vegetable stock
- 1 cup plant milk of choice
- salt and pepper to taste
- coconut yoghurt to serve
- fresh herbs to serve
Instructions
Sauté the aromatics
- In a large pot, heat your oil. Add onion and sauté for 3–4 minutes until soft. Stir in garlic and ginger and cook for 1 more minute.
Bloom the spices
- Add turmeric, cumin and cinnamon. Stir for 30 seconds until fragrant.
Simmer the cauliflower
- Add cauliflower, broth, salt, and pepper. Bring to a boil, then cover and simmer for 15–20minutes until cauliflower is tender.
Blend it smooth
- Use a standing or stick blender to blend the soup until silky and smooth. Stir through milk. Adjust seasoning as needed.
Serve & top it off
- Ladle into bowls and top with a dollop of coconut yoghurt and some fresh herbs.
Notes
Nutritional Breakdown (Per Serving – based on 4 serves)
- Calories: ~215 kcal
- Carbohydrates: ~10g
- Protein: ~3g
- Fat: ~14g
- Fibre: ~4g
- Sugar: ~3g
- Use golden turmeric root if you have it, just grate and add with ginger.
- For more protein, top with crispy tofu, hemp seeds, or swirl in a spoonful of silken tofu.
- Store in the fridge for 3–4 days or freeze for meal prep!
